Salvage, particularly T2 and decryptors make a move up. They won't spike to the same degree that they plummeted after Odyssey but probably they will reach 100-400% within 2 months.
Remember many of these dropped by a factor of 10x(1000%) post Odyssey.

CCP dropping loot tables by 25-50% will be overshadowed by the no-scatter mechanic. That will also encourage more people to get back to exploration and will make it much easier and faster. Salvage prices may vary a bit but I doubt they will do so by a large margin.

Yeah I'm not convinced of that "good loot was rarely lost". With no scatter mechanic people will run more sites in the same time with 0 loot loss and have a marginally better exploration bonus (the implant). Also let's not forget the increased number of explorers due to better mechanics. Not having to pay attention to loot going all over the place will make exploration a tiny bit safer as well. I predict a slightly increased supply of salvage.

edit: let's not forget that CCP also stated that they may change loot tables again if it gets out of control one way or the other.
